Effective derivatization and extraction of insoluble missing lanthanum metallofullerenes La@C2n (n = 36-38) with iodobenzene
چکیده انگلیسی
Extraction of insoluble metallofullerenes, La@C2n (n = 36-38), was conducted with dichlorobenzene, chlorobenzene, and iodobenzene as a solvent under reflux condition. When iodobenzene was used, La@C2n (n = 36-38) was successfully extracted as the corresponding phenyl adducts, such as La@C72(C6H5), La@C74(C6H5), and La@C76(C6H5). The number of isomers of corresponding adducts, La@C72(C6H5) and La@C74(C6H5), were reduced to one-third of that in 1,2,4-trichlorobenzene extracts, which was reported previously. Based on the spectroscopic analysis, the carbon cages of La@C72(C6H5) and La@C74(C6H5) were deduced to be La@C2(10612)-C72(C6H5) and La@D3h-C74(C6H5), respectively. The addition site carbon possessing very high radical character suggests that the corresponding adducts were produced by the addition of phenyl radical generated from iodobenzene on metallofullerenes.
